How to Go Viral on TikTok: A Realistic Guide

1. Hook Viewers In the First 2 Seconds

People scroll fast! Grab attention right away—use a bold visual, a surprising statement, or jump straight into the action.
Example: Instead of “Hey guys, today I’m going to…” start with “You won’t believe what happened at my job today!”


2. Keep It Short and Snappy

Videos under 15 seconds often perform best. If your video is longer, every second counts—keep the energy high and cut out anything that drags.


3. Jump on Trends (But Add Your Twist)

  • Use trending sounds, challenges, or hashtags—but don’t just copy. Put your own spin on it, whether it’s humor, a surprise ending, or a unique perspective.
  • Check the Discover page daily to see what’s hot.

4. Use Captions and On-Screen Text

A lot of users watch with the sound off, so add clear, bold text to highlight your main message or punchline.


5. Tell a Story or Share a Secret

People love stories and “insider” info. Share something personal, tell a joke with a twist, or reveal a hack.
Example: “Here’s the secret menu at Starbucks nobody talks about…”


6. Engage With the Audience

  • Ask questions or challenge viewers: “Which outfit is better—1 or 2?”
  • Encourage people to comment, duet, or stitch—more interaction = more reach.

7. Optimize Your Caption and Hashtags

  • Keep captions short, punchy, and relevant.
  • Use 3-5 hashtags: mix trending ones (#fyp, #viral, #xyzbca) with niche-specific tags.

8. Post Consistently and at the Right Time

  • Aim for 1-3 videos a day if you can.
  • Post when your audience is most active (usually evenings and weekends). Check your TikTok analytics for specifics as you grow.

9. Make the Loop Satisfying

Videos that loop seamlessly or end in a way that makes viewers want to rewatch can rack up extra views (the TikTok algorithm loves this!).


10. Be Authentic and Have Fun

TikTok users love realness. Don’t stress about being perfect—let your personality shine, embrace quirks, and enjoy the process. If you’re having fun, it shows!


Final Thoughts

There’s no guaranteed formula for going viral, but combining creativity, consistency, and a knack for trends will put you in the best possible position. Most creators who “blow up” have posted dozens of videos first—so keep experimenting, learning, and enjoying the ride.
